Ohio University's online Master of Business Administration in artificial intelligence ranked 11th nationally in the 2026 Best Online MBA in Artificial Intelligence rankings by MastersInAI.org. The designation highlights the growing demand for business leaders who can integrate emerging technologies into corporate strategy, placing the program second in the state.
Evaluation criteria and program structure
MastersInAI.org evaluated qualifying programs using a data-driven methodology limited to AACSB-accredited, primarily online degrees with a defined artificial intelligence focus. The ranking relied on verified outcomes data, including post-graduation earnings and graduate debt reported through federal education datasets, alongside external recognition in established business and technology lists.
The 35-credit curriculum includes an Applied Business Experience capstone, allowing students to engage in simulated business challenges. This hands-on, experience-driven approach to learning reflects broader trends in AI for Education, prioritizing practical application over theoretical study. Full-time students can complete the degree in 12 or 16 months, while part-time students follow a 24-month schedule. The program also features a Leadership Development Conference held over one weekend in Athens, Ohio.
Faculty expertise and career application
Ohio University designed the program to equip working professionals with the skills to understand, implement and manage AI technologies within organizations. This focus prepares graduates for leadership roles in data-driven industries, offering a clear pathway for those building expertise in AI for Management.
The artificial intelligence concentration requires nine credits focused on AI in business, business analytics with AI, and deploying AI in practical organizational contexts. This three-course sequence is also available as a standalone online graduate certificate for those seeking specialized expertise without completing the full MBA.
